Causes Behind Scarring Hair Loss
Scarring hair loss, also known as cicatricial alopecia, can be triggered by multiple factors. These include inflammatory scalp conditions, burns, infections, autoimmune disorders, or trauma. Once the follicles are destroyed and replaced by scar tissue, natural hair regrowth becomes difficult without advanced intervention.
Understanding the root cause is essential before choosing any treatment plan, as different conditions require tailored regenerative strategies.

How Regenerative Hair Treatments Work
Regenerative hair restoration focuses on activating the body’s natural healing response. Techniques often include platelet-rich plasma (PRP), stem cell therapy, and microneedling. These methods aim to improve blood circulation, deliver growth factors, and support follicle regeneration in weakened areas.
Although scar tissue cannot always be reversed completely, regenerative techniques can improve surrounding scalp health and enhance the appearance of hair density.

Who Can Benefit from Regenerative Treatments
These treatments are suitable for individuals experiencing early to moderate hair loss, as well as those with certain types of scarring alopecia. However, results depend on the extent of follicle damage and overall scalp condition.
A professional evaluation is necessary to determine whether regenerative therapy is appropriate for each case.
